 |
|
<td bgcolor="#F0F8FF"><div align="right" class="style101">คณะ / สำนัก/กอง :</div></td>
<td bgcolor="#F0F8FF"><span id="spryselect1">
<label></label>
<span id="spryselect2">
<label></label>
</span> <span id="spryselect4">
<label><?
$host="localhost";
$user="root";
$password="123456";
$dbname="vehicles";
$connection=mysql_connect($host,$user,$password) or die("เชื่อมต่อฐานข้อมูลไม่ได้");
mysql_select_db($dbname) or die("ไม่สามารถเลือกฐานข้อมูลได้");
$cs1 = "SET character_set_results=tis620";
mysql_query($cs1) or die('Error query: ' . mysql_error());
$cs2 = "SET character_set_client = tis620";
mysql_query($cs2) or die('Error query: ' . mysql_error());
$cs3 = "SET character_set_connection = tis620";
mysql_query($cs3) or die('Error query: ' . mysql_error());
?>
<select name="Faculty" id="Faculty" onChange = "Listdep(this.value)">
<option selected value=""></option>
<?
$strSQL = "SELECT * FROM faculty ORDER BY ID_Fac ASC ";
$objQuery = mysql_query($strSQL) or die ("Error Query [".$strSQL."]");
while($objResult = mysql_fetch_array($objQuery))
{
?>
<option value="<?=$objResult["ID_Fac"];?>"><?=$objResult["Nm_Fac"];?></option>
<?
}
?>
</select>
</label>
<span class="selectRequiredMsg">กรุณาเลือกข้อมูล</span></span></span></td>
</tr>
<?
$host="localhost";
$user="root";
$password="123456";
$dbname="vehicles";
$connection=mysql_connect($host,$user,$password) or die("เชื่อมต่อฐานข้อมูลไม่ได้");
mysql_select_db($dbname) or die("ไม่สามารถเลือกฐานข้อมูลได้");
$cs1 = "SET character_set_results=tis620";
mysql_query($cs1) or die('Error query: ' . mysql_error());
$cs2 = "SET character_set_client = tis620";
mysql_query($cs2) or die('Error query: ' . mysql_error());
$cs3 = "SET character_set_connection = tis620";
mysql_query($cs3) or die('Error query: ' . mysql_error());
?>
<script language = "JavaScript">
//**** List Province (Start) ***//
function Listdep(SelectValue)
{
frmMain.Department.length = 0
frmMain.Department.length = 0
//*** Insert null Default Value ***//
var myOption = new Option('','')
frmMain.Department.options[frmMain.Department.length]= myOption
<?
$intRows = 0;
$strSQL = "SELECT * FROM department ORDER BY ID_Dep ASC ";
$objQuery = mysql_query($strSQL) or die ("Error Query [".$strSQL."]");
$intRows = 0;
while($objResult = mysql_fetch_array($objQuery))
{
$intRows++;
?>
x = <?=$intRows;?>;
mySubList = new Array();
strGroup = <?=$objResult["ID_Fac"];?>;
strValue = "<?=$objResult["ID_Dep"];?>";
strItem = "<?=$objResult["Dep_Name"];?>";
mySubList[x,0] = strItem;
mySubList[x,1] = strGroup;
mySubList[x,2] = strValue;
if (mySubList[x,1] == SelectValue){
var myOption = new Option(mySubList[x,0], mySubList[x,2])
frmMain.Department.options[frmMain.Department.length]= myOption
}
<?
}
?>
}
//**** List Province (End) ***//
</script>
<tr>
<td bgcolor="#F0F8FF"><div align="right" class="style101">สาขาวิชา/หน่วยงาน :</div></td>
<td bgcolor="#F0F8FF"> <span id="spryselect8">
<label>
<select name="Department" id="Department">
</select>
จากโค๊ดข้างต้น เป็น dropdownlist ที่แสดงค่าเป็นค่า แต่เก็บข้อมูลลงดาต้าเบสเป็นรหัส
แต่นู๋อยากได้ค่าที่เก็บลง ดาต้าเบสเป็นค่าที่ไม่ใช่รหัสอ่ะค่ะ
รบกวนช่วยด้วยนะคะ
Tag : - - - -
|
|
 |
 |
 |
 |
Date :
2009-09-19 20:47:18 |
By :
dektatee |
View :
1342 |
Reply :
2 |
|
 |
 |
 |
 |
|
|
|
 |